Taco Casa Gluten Free Menu

Taco Casa lives up to its name which means Taco House! They are a Mexican fast food joint that serves up tacos, burritos, and nachos. If you are following a gluten free diet, it may seem difficult to find a dish you can eat off their menu, but we looked through the menu for you.

We’ve analyzed the allergen menu and ingredients list and found there are up to 7 gluten free options at Taco Casa, depending on your level of gluten sensitivity.

Popular among these 7 items are the Tostadas (deep fried corn chips, refried beans, mild red sauce, lettuce and cheddar cheese) and the Nachos (deep fried corn chips, cheddar cheese sauce, and jalapeño slices). The tacos (ground beef, lettuce, and shredded cheddar cheese) are also available with a corn tortilla shell which makes them gluten free.

Sides of guacamole and corn chips or frijoles are also available to the gluten free diner. Round your meal out with a refreshing soda or iced coffee.

The Taco Casa gluten free menu is small but covers the entire range of their regular menu. With corn tortillas shells and chips stepping in for wheat or flour tortillas, Taco Casa can create tacos, nachos, and tostados all without using gluten. With a side of chips and guacamole or frijoles, you’ll be able to enjoy an entire meal gluten free.
